To help you pass the time in Long Beach there's a red 'Passport' bus that runs around the central area from pier to Aqua Link. It's mostly free and you can cover a lot of ground easily.

 

If you want a tour of LA there's a company called Sunseeker that's mentioned a lot here and on other travel websites that will take you from the Port to LAX. You plan your journey and they take you there.

G'day, as you have done we have been into San Pedro a few times and spent pre cruise days in LA area doing the LA, movie stars homes, Venice beach stuff etc. I have just booked the De Bark tour - Long Beach on your own @$49.95 pp. Mainly because apart from looking at Queen Mary, have many hours to fill in on 5 December at LAX before 9.45pm flight on Air NZ to Sydney via Auckland, plus the de bark tour keeps your luggage on the bus from ship to LAX. Air NZ check in does not open until 2pm. We would have access to Star Alliance Lounge at LAX, but not until after check in, security, customs etc.

 

My main issue with this de bark tour is..Special note on the tour notes. 'Passengers must also purchase the Princess Airport Transfer in addition to this tour.' !! This seems odd to me when one is paying Princess for the transport to Long Beach and one would of thought transport later from LB to LAX. Do you recollect if you paid extra for a transfer on top of the Debark Tour cost?

 

Thanks to all for advice so far.

We only paid the price of the tour, LAX was included.

You do have to pay to get into the aquarium (it was just opening when we got there).

Thank you. To clear this up I contacted Princess Australia - Shorex desk this morning. After some deliberation they informed me the Special Notes on this tour were incorrect, they will have to amend the tour description special notes. The De Bark Tour at LA does include transportation from ship to Long Beach and Long Beach to LAX at no additional cost, the only cost is the $49.95. Just convenient for us to do it this way, fill in time for the evening flight and have our luggage secured n the bus.
